Transaction ecd3f909464624c3685bc7bfb2411eeca41b418815455dda52c29b4039f6efd2
1 Input
1 Output
-
ecd3f909464624c3685bc7bfb2411eeca41b418815455dda52c29b4039f6efd2:0
- value
- 358536333
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4c4e4a7c4b93f9473ea678cda741fa8d1810138c OP_EQUALVERIFY OP_CHECKSIG
- address
- 17xU9LABRkQbAXevNcwxwZQuQPYrgM5sMF